John 8:32   And you will know the truth and the truth will set you free.

Just how important is the truth to you?  I would imagine that when it comes to someone else talking to you it is very important, but how important is it for you?  The verse before this one says that if we abide in His word we are His disciples and then it goes into this verse to say that then we will know the truth and the truth will set us free!

Freedom doesn’t come from lies, lies put us in bondage.  Once again the ‘father of lies” Satan deceives by telling us that if we just lie we can get out or stay out of trouble when in reality it is the truth that sets us free.  I have yet to meet anyone who is actually as good a liar as they think they are, seriously lies are always revealed in the end. I remember years ago an older woman talking about lies and she made the comment that  people don’t stop and think about how much more difficult a lie is to maintain because one lie leads to another and another and then you have to remember them all so you can keep your story straight – what is worth all of that trouble when the truth will set you free from it all?

Satan’s goal is to snare us by thinking that a lie is a good thing when really his goal is to get you in as much trouble as he can and it all starts with a “simple, little” lie.  He never has your back with a lie!  He wants you to lie to the people around you so they won’t trust you on any level.  Respect from others comes with telling the truth and being known for being a man or woman of your word.

If you struggle in this area start by asking God to forgive you and give you the strength to always tell the truth in love.  Pour yourself into His word like the verse before this one says; John 8:31 So Jesus said to the Jews who had believed him, “If you abide in my word, you are truly my disciples.” 32 and you will know the truth and the truth will set you free.”  You can be free by knowing and speaking and living the truth and it starts with “abiding in His word”.  Victory over any sin starts in scripture and forgiveness.  You can have victory today!
